It'll be my daughter's 13th bd the day after we arrive at OKW (7/23). Long ago they used to give you a free carrot cake if you let them know ahead of time. I understand that perk went away.

Any recommendations on where to order one from? Olivia's? Used to be a place over in the Disney Institute that had a chocolate cake to die for.
 
A couple of years ago, our DD had a birthday while we were at WDW and we ordered a cake from the Boardwalk Bakery. We stopped by there to order, but I am sure you could call ahead of time. We then went to pick it up ourselves, because we weren't sure when we would be ready for it that day. I think they told us they would deliver it to a resort though. Not sure about that, but it rings a bell they offered delivery.

Good Luck and our cake was delicious.

We just came back from Disney and I pre-ordered my DD's birthday cake from the Boardwalk Bakery. If you pre-order, you have many choices, unlike just picking up something on the same day. I called them a week ahead of time and picked out the fillings and color of the words and the decoration (all Disney Princesses on top!!). It is the smallest cake they have for $13 something. It was a good cake, I dropped it off at Kona Cafe before we went over there for lunch (while the kids were on the pirate cruise).

I also checked out Wilderness Lodge and Polynesian, but decided on the Boardwalk Bakery because of the selections are much wider.
